SUMMARY:
Serves as Chief Financial Officer by performing the functions of planning controlling and directing the credit unions accounting and financial reporting systems ensuring compliance with generally accepted accounting principles and related regulations. Provides counsel to the President/CEO and Board of Directors regarding the credit unions internal accounting and financial reporting systems policies program and procedures. Conducts analyses and prepares regular reports that depict the financial status of the credit union. Serves as credit union Investment Officer. Provides prompt professional and courteous support and assistance to internal departments retail branches and members.
ESSENTIAL DUTIES AND RESPONSIBILITIES include the following. Other duties may be assigned.
SUPERVISORY RESPONSIBILITIES:
Manages employees in the Accounting/Finance Department and is responsible for the overall direction coordination and evaluation of this area.
Carries out supervisory responsibilities in accordance with the organizations policies and applicable laws. Responsibilities include interviewing hiring and training employees; planning assigning and directing work; appraising performance; rewarding and disciplining employees; addressing complaints and resolving problems.

PERFORMANCE STANDARDS:
Maintains conservative yet reliable records prepared on a timely basis that fully address all aspects of the credit unions assets liabilities income expense and reserves. Ensures that the entire accounting and data processing system is maintained to conform to the requirements of the Federal Credit Union Act State legislation as might be applicable other Rules and Regulations and Financial Management Standards prescribed and/or recommended for the prudent financial management of the credit union.

EDUCATION and/or EXPERIENCE:
A degree in Finance or Accounting obtained from a recognized university plus eight (8) to ten (10) years experience in a similar position at a bank credit union or savings and loan. An advanced degree or Certified Public Accountant license preferred. Equivalents in education and experience considered.
CERTIFICATES LICENSES REGISTRATIONS:
Certified Public Accountants (CPA) license preferred.
